A game you will never forget’ was Jürgen Klopp’s assessment after Liverpool’s dramatic 4-3 victory over Fulham at Anfield. Trent Alexander-Arnold scored an 88th-minute goal in front of the Kop to complete a late fightback from the Reds on Sunday. The visitors had gone 3-2 up with 10 minutes remaining in the Premier League affair through Bobby De Cordova-Reid’s header, before Wataru Endo and Alexander-Arnold netted to snatch the three points. Trent Alexander-Arnold scored an 88th-minute winner as Liverpool came from behind to beat Fulham 4-3 in a Premier League thriller at Anfield on Sunday. The Reds twice led in the first half, but looked to be heading for defeat when Cottagers substitute Bobby De Cordova-Reid headed home 10 minutes from time. But another substitute, Wataru Endo, levelled with three minutes remaining before Alexander-Arnold delivered a superb strike from the edge of the box to maintain the hosts’ flawless home record this season. Adama Traore could be fit for Fulham’s trip to Liverpool on Sunday after overcoming a small setback in his recovery from a hamstring injury. The Spanish international will undergo a final assessment on Saturday to determine whether he can play at Anfield. After appearing off the bench in three of Fulham’s first four Premier League games of the season, Traore suffered a hamstring injury in a behind-closed-doors friendly match during the September international break.
